Clogged Gutter Clearing in Pittsburgh, PA
Clogged gutter clearing services involve removing deb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t that accumulate in gutters and downspouts, preventing proper drainage around a property. These services typically cover residential projects, including cleaning gutters on single-family homes, multi-story buildings, and other structures where blocked gutters may cause water overflow, damage to the fascia or roof, or foundation concerns. Homeowners often request this service to maintain the integrity of their property, especially after seasonal changes or storms that can deposit large amounts of debris in gutter systems.
Before requesting gutter clearing,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work, including whether the entire gutter system will be cleaned and if downspouts will be checked for obstructions. It’s also common to inquire about any potential repairs needed if damage or deterioration is discovered during cleaning. Clear communication about the height of the property, accessibility of gutters, and any specific concerns can help ensure the service meets expectations and keeps the property protected from water-related issues.

Clogged Gutter Clearing Questions
What causes gutters to become clogged? Leaves, twigs, and debris from nearby trees often block gutters, preventing proper water flow and leading to buildup.
How can clogged gutters affect a property? They can cause water overflow, which may lead to foundation damage, roof leaks, and mold growth inside the home.
Is gutter clearing necessary even if there are no visible blockages? Yes, periodic cleaning helps prevent buildup that may not be immediately visible and ensures proper drainage.
What are common signs of clogged gutters? Overflowing water during rain, sagging gutters, and water stains on the exterior walls are typical indicators.
